Scientists and engineers have created a battery that has the potential to power devices for thousands of years. The UK Atomic Energy Authority (UKAEA) in Culham, Oxfordshire, collaborated with the University of Bristol to make the world’s first carbon-14 diamond battery.

Betavolt's Atomic Energy Batteries Can Last For 50 Years Without Charge A Chinese company, ‘Betavolt New Energy Technology’ recently developed a miniature atomic energy battery. This product combined nickel 63 nuclear isotope decay technology and China’s first diamond semiconductor (4th generation semiconductor) module.
